How Do You Turn Off Autoplay on Facebook?

Easy peasy! On mobile, open the Facebook app, go to Settings & Privacy > Settings > Media, and toggle off 'Autoplay Videos'. On desktop, click the down arrow in the top-right corner, select Settings & Privacy > Settings > Videos, and set 'Auto-Play Videos' to 'Off'.
